BOOK REVIEW:“Constructive Competition in the Caspian Sea Region” by Agha Bayramov
Agha Bayramov’s book of “Constructive Competition in the Caspian Sea Region” aims to shed light on the growing role of state and non-state actors in the Caspian Sea region. The author presents a novel and unorthodox interpretation of the Caspian Sea region. The author picks out three case studies, namely the Caspian Environmental Program (CEP), the Baku-Tbilisi-Ceyhan pipeline (BTC), and the Southern Gas Corridor (SGC) to explore the peculiarities of relationships among littoral states in light of functionalism via social constructivism.
